Peter was not in the band when this song was recorded. The singer is Wayne Barracks who also performed on the Rare Earth albums Made In Switzerland and Different World, One other track was made with Ian Levine called Playing To Win. Peter did two tracks for Levine's label and they were Standing In The Rain and Talk To The World
